Dorsington Road is in Birmingham and in Solihull district. B27 7AE is located in the Olton elect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Solihull.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

In the UK, the overall gender distribution is approximately 49% male and 51% female. However, the area surrounding B27 7AE is primarily male, with 54% of the population being male. Several factors can contribute to this, including areas with industries or sectors that predominantly employ men, proximity to universities or technical schools with a higher enrollment of male students, presence of all-male or predominantly male institutions (military academies, boarding schools).

Across the UK, the average 48.4% rated their health as Very Good, 33.6% as Good, 12.7% as Fair, 4% as Bad, and 1.2% as Very Bad.
Population age significantly impacts residents' health. Additionally, socioeconomic status plays a crucial role: higher income levels and lower poverty rates are linked to better health outcomes. Affluent areas benefit from higher living standards, access to private healthcare, and healthier lifestyle choices.
This area has a lower percentage of residents reporting their health as Good or Very Good (60.5%) compared to the average (82%). This typically indicates either an older population or social deprivation in the area.

During the 2021 census, the educational qualifications of residents across the UK were as follows: 18.2% had no qualifications, 9.6% had 1-4 GCSEs, 13.4% had 5 or more GCSEs and 1-2 A/AS Levels, 16.9% had 2 or more A Levels, 33.8% held a degree (or equivalent), and 5.4% had completed an apprenticeship.
In the area around B27 7AE this area, 44% of residents have no qualifications. This is significantly higher than the UK average of 18.2%. This area stands out for its low percentage of residents with higher education degree. The UK average is 33.8%, while in this area it is 12.6%.

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Dorsington Road was 11.2 per 1,000 residents, which is 82.7% lower than the Lyndon average. The most reported crime type was Criminal damage and arson.
Dorsington Road has the 4th lowest crime rate of 38 local areas in Lyndon and the 60th lowest crime rate of 670 local areas in Solihull .
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 0.0 crimes per 1,000 residents and have remained broadly unchanged year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-81.6%.

B27 7AE area has a low unemployment rate. According to Census 2021, 2% residents of this area were unemployed, while the average in the UK was 4.83%. A low level of unemployment in an area indicates a strong job market, where most people who are seeking work can find employment. This generally reflects a healthy economy in the area.
The percentage of retired residents living in B27 7AE area is much higher than the country's average. According to Census 2011, 36% residents of this area were retired, while the average in the UK was 14%.
